Ex-Bear Brown to visit Saints on Tuesday

By Brad Biggs

Alex Brown has been out of work for only four days and there is already considerable interest in the veteran defensive end.

The reigning Super Bowl champion New Orleans Saints are first up for Brown. A league source said Brown will visit the Saints on Tuesday and more trips could be in the works for him.

The Saints are seeking a defensive end after releasing former first-round draft pick Charles Grant. They were reported to be interested in James Hall and Leonard Little earlier in the offseason. Hall re-signed with the St. Louis Rams.

There is a sizeable group of 30-plus ends on the street, including another ex-Bear Adewale Ogunleye, but Brown could prove to be the most attractive of the bunch for his ability to rush the passer and play the run.

One of the questions Brown will have to answer for himself, and the Saints will have to answer, is whether or not he can play left end in Gregg Williams' defense. Veteran Will Smith occupies right end in New Orleans. Brown could also play in a rotation for the Saints and get opportunities on both sides.

The Carolina Panthers and Tampa Bay Buccaneers are also believed to have interest in Brown. The Bucs use the same defensive scheme and had hoped to sign Aaron Kampman in free agency. The Panthers are going to try to replace the richest new Bear, Julius Peppers, by committee and Brown could be a big part of that committee if he heads there.

It's been rumored that the Detroit Lions could also have interest in Brown, and the Tennessee Titans could also become a player for him. First, Brown will meet with the Saints. There are no restrictions against New Orleans signing him as a free agent because he was released by the Bears.

"I believe I can play four or five more years, I mean good years," Brown told the Tribune last week when the Bears officially released him. "Shoot, over the last four, five years I have been so close to having the magical number everyone looks for as far as sacks (10). As far as what I have been doing, I'm in my prime still."
